국내에서 유행하는 HIV의 전파 경로에 따른 Subtype 분포
이주실,남정구,김성순,강춘,최병선,김옥진,박미선,성봉모,서순덕,전수경,변승옥,신영오,조해월 대한감염학회 2001 감염 Vol.33 No.5
Background : Previous data have been reported that subtype B is prevalent in South Korea, but neither the extent nor the proportion of subtypes could be evaluated. This study was designed to analyze the distribution of HIV-1 subtypes, temporal instructions and transmission dynamics between epidemiological groups. Methods : 1,280 Koreans had been diagnosed as HIV seropositive during the period 1985 to 2000. Among them, 134 individuals were selected for this molecular epidemiological study. 134 DNAs were isolated from uncultured or cultured peripheral blood mononuclear cells. V3-V5 (0.7 kb) fragment of HIV-1 env gene was amplified by nested polymerase chain reaction and was sequenced. Results : HIV-1 isolates from thirty-seven homosexuals were all subtype B (100%). On the other hand, 66 isolates from 94 heterosexuals were subtype B (70%) and 28 were non B subtypes (30% : 13 A, 4 C, 2 D, 8 E , 1 G). Only subtype B strains were isolated from 73 males who were infected with HIV inside Korea while 16 B and 20 non B subtype strains were isolated from 36 males who were HIV infected outside of Korea. However, B and non B strains were isolated half and half from females who were infected inside Korea except one. Conclusion : The HIV-1 subtype B strains are prevalent in Korea from the early HIV infection until present in both homo and heterosexuals. Non B strains have been transmitted from men who were infected outside Korea to their spouses and casual partners. So, we need further study to monitor subtype B and non B HIV transmission in epidemiological groups of Korea, (Korean J Infect Dis 33:311∼318, 2001)
황해 동남 해역의 수괴지표성 요각류 및 모악류의 분포와 수괴특성
박주석,이삼석,강영실,이병돈,허성회 동의대학교 기초과학연구소 1993 基礎科學硏究論文集 Vol.3 No.1
Distribution of indicator species of copepods and chaetognaths were studied as an indicator species of water mass in the southeastern area of the Yellow Sea. Undinula darwini, Lucicutia flavicornis, Pleuromamma gracilis, Euchaeta resselli, Euchaeta plana and Sagitta enflata were found to be reliable indicator species for determining warm water mass. Of these species, E. plana and E. russelli have a weak tolerance on the low temperature. Sagitta crassa was indicator species of neritic waters: Sagitta bedoti was that of mixing waters. Centropages agdominalis represented neritic cold waters. In February U. darwini, L. flavicornis, P. gracilis, E. russelli, E. plana and S. enflata occurred in the western waters of Cheju-Do where warm waters over 14℃ occupied. Centropages abdominalis occurred in the northern area beyond Chindo with water temperature less than 10℃. E. plana, E. russelli and S. bedoti were found at the regions between Cheju-Do and Chindo where the water temperature was 12∼14℃ corresponding to the mixing waters. Based on cluster analysis and T-S diagram in February three different water masses were identified from the south to the north. In August, water masses were analyzed at two different layers, 0∼20m and 20m∼bottom layers, separated by thermocline depth. In 0∼20m layer, E plana and E. russelli were found from the western waters of Cheju-Do to Daehuksando. In 20m∼bottom layer, E. russelli and E. plana occurred at the northwestern waters of Cheju-Do with the water temperature warmer than 12℃. C. abdominalis was found at the northern area beyond Chindo. Based on the cluster analysis and T-S diagram in August three different water masses at 0∼20m and 20m∼bottom layers were identified from the coast to the offshore. C. abdominalis was found at the adjacent water of Chindo at 0∼20m layer and the northern area beyond Chindo at 20m∼bottom layer. This fact suggested that the cold water mass existed at the adjacent waters of Chindo in summer.

Rapid Dissemination of Newly Introduced Plasmodium vivax Genotypes in South Korea
Kim, Yeon-Joo,Kim, Jung-Yeon,Lee, Eun-Gyu,Lee, Byeong-Chul,Cho, Shin-Hyung,Yu, Jae-Ran,Rhie, Ho-Gun,Choi, Yien-Kyoung,Lee, Ho-Sa,Lee, Joo-Shil,Kim, Tong-Soo,Choi, Kyung-Mi,Park, Mi-Hyun American Society of Tropical Medicine and Hygiene 2010 The American journal of tropical medicine and hygi Vol.82 No.3
<P>Reemerged Plasmodium vivax malaria in South Korea has not yet been eradicated despite continuous governmental efforts. It has rather become an endemic disease. Our study aimed to determine the genetic diversity in P. vivax merozoite surface protein-1 (PvMSP-1) and circumsporozoite protein (PvCSP) genes over an extended period after its reemergence to its current status. Sequence analysis of PvMSP-1 gene sequences from the 632 P. vivax isolates during 1996-2007 indicates that most isolates recently obtained were different from isolates obtained in the initial reemergence period. There was initially only one subtype (recombinant) present but its subtypes have varied since 2000; six MSP-1 subtypes were recently found. A similar variation was observed by CSP gene analysis; a new CSP subtype was found. Understanding genetic variation patterns of the parasite may help to analyze trends and assess extent of endemic malaria in South Korea.</P>

Objectives: To assess the extent of generalized osteoporosis in Korean rheumatoid arthritis patients and evaluate the importance of disease activity, duration of disease, menopausal status, corticosteroid use and markers of bone metabolism. Methods: Bone mineral density was measured by dual energy x-ray absorptiometry (DEXA) at 3 locations in 134 rheumatoid arthritis patients, aged 21~80 (57 premenopausal and 66 postmenopausal patients). Markers of bone metabolism were measured and assessed in relation to the disease activity and corticosteroid use. Results: The mean age of the study population was 49 years and mean age of the menopause was 48.1±3.6 years. Decreased bone mineral density was observed at all 3 locations measured in the study population (Z-score -0.36, -0.14 and -0.66 for BMD of L-spine, femoral neck and femur Ward`s triangle respectively). Fifty nine percent of the patients showed osteopenia (T-score <-1) and 13.4% showed Tscore lower than -2.5. The best independent predictors of bone mass (stepweise multiple regression analysis) was body mass index, cortocosteroid use, and CRP in premenopausal patients and years post menopause, age, alkaline phosphatase and rheumatoid factor in postmenopausal patients. Urinary excretion of deoxypyridinoline was increased in both pre- and postmonopausal RA patients while serum osteocalcin level was normal in both groups. Deoxypyridinoline level was significantly correlated with CRP in premenopausal RA patients. Conclusion: Generalized osteoporosis is also prevalent in Korean rheumatoid arthritis patients. Bone metabolism appears to be uncoupled. Deoxypyridinoline correlated best with CRP and thus can provide a rational approach for selecting and treating patients with RA to reduce the risk of osteoporotic fracture.
류마티스관절 활막세포에서의 Receptor Activator of NF-kB Ling (RANKL)의 발현 및 파골세포 생성
주영실 ( Yeong Shil Joo ),정명아 ( Myeong A Cheong ),신동혁 ( Dong Hyuk Sheen ),임미경 ( Mi Kyoung Lim ),심승철 ( Seung Cheol Shim ),정덕환 ( Duke Whan Chung ) 대한류마티스학회 2003 대한류마티스학회지 Vol.10 No.4
Objective: A number of soluble factors which play important role in the pathophysiology of rheumatoid synovitis are also known to be involved in osteoclast differentiation and activation through RANKL (Receptor activator of NF-κB ligand). To investigate the importance of RANKL in the pathogenesis of bone erosion in rheumatoid arthritis (RA) patients, we analyzed the expression of RANKL and Osteoprotegerin (OPG) and examined the formation of osteoclasts in rheumatoid synovial fibroblasts under the influence of various osteotropic factors. Methods: Primary culture synoviocytes or fibroblast-like synoviocytes isolated from synovial tissues of 8 RA patients were cultured and treated with IL-1β (2 ng/ml), TNF-α(2 ng/ml), INF-γ (1000 /ml), IL-15 (10 ng/ml), IL-12 (10 ng/ml), dexamethasone (10(-9) M), PMA (10 ng/ml) or 1,25 (OH)2D3 (10(-9) M) for 18 hours. Expression RANKL or OPG mRNA was measured by semiquantitative RT-PCR within linear amplification condition. TRAP (+) MNC (tartrate resistant acid phosphatase-positive multinucleated cell) formation was induced from primary culture synoviocytes or in coculture system of synovial fibroblasts with PBMCs in the presence of M-CSF and 1,25 (OH)2D3. Results: 1. The intensity of base-line expression was different from patient to patient. Primary culture synoviocytes and synovial fibroblasts express RANKL and OPG mRNA with decreasing intensity when they are passaged. 2. Expresssion of RANKL mRNA was significantly increased by 1,25 (OH)2D3 and IL-1β (158.8±21% and 197.2±17% of controls, p<0.05 and p<0.005, respectively), while decreased significantly by dexamethasone (25.6±4.6% of controls, p<0.005). Expression of RANKL mRNA was significantly increased by IL-1β and decreased by dexamethasone, in a dose- and time-dependant manner. 3. TRAP (+) MNCs are formed from primary culture synoviocytes or in coculture system of synovial fibroblasts and PBMC in the presence of M-CSF and 1,25 (OH)2D3. Dexamethasone clearly inhibited TRAP (+) MNCs formation from synovial cells. Conclusion: The regulatory mechanism for the expression of RANKL or OPG in rheumatoid synoviocytes might be different from that in bone marrow cells. Modulating the expression of these molecules could have potential therapeutic implication targeting bone destruction in RA.
